Ok, I was wrong. I was able to create the hdd image with dosbox-x's imgmake command and mount it. IMGMAKE hdd.img -t hd -size 20 -nofs IMGMOUNT 2 hdd.img -t hdd -size 512,32,2,640 -fs none You will notice the "2" instead of "c", this is necessary to mount it on the second device (hda), specifying …

You really should be running the Linux version of dosbox on Linux and not the Windows version through wine. As to running the Linux version, keep in mind that on Linux, unlike on windows, your current directory is NOT in your path. So if you see an executable called dosbox in your current directory, …

I did not find this issue easily online, so thought to post it here. WC1 and WC2 from Origin Systems give incorrect sound effects when you use a CM32L or LAPC1. This is for instance noticeable during the WC1 intro where instead of laser sounds you get a bell sound instead. Solution for MUNT is to …

You may be running Wayland and not the old Xorg. If this is the case, then a legacy X11 application, such as dosbox, cannot use xrandr to set the resolution, and this may be an issue here. You're mounting the image as if it has a FAT filesystem, but it has none, which is why it is rejected by the added sanity checks. If you specify drive 2 instead of C and add the "-fs none" switch then mounting should work fine for your purpose. Not the first time someone has gotten hung up by this, …
